#0f9930 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0f9930 is composed of 5.9% red, 60% green and 18.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 90.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 68.6% yellow and 40% black. It has a hue angle of 134.3 degrees, a saturation of 82.1% and a lightness of 32.9%. #0f9930 color hex could be obtained by blending #1eff60 with #003300. Closest websafe color is: #009933.

#0f9930 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#0f9930 has RGB values of R:15, G:153, B:48 and CMYK values of C:0.9, M:0, Y:0.69, K:0.4. Its decimal value is 1022256.
